在日常生活中,我们经常听到“软件”这个词,但很多人对它的具体构成和作用并不十分清楚。其实,计算机的软件系统是整个计算机运行的核心部分,它决定了计算机能做什么、如何工作以及用户如何与之交互。那么,计算机的软件系统到底包括哪些内容呢?
首先,我们需要明确一点:计算机的软件系统可以分为两大类——系统软件和应用软件。这两类软件各司其职,共同支撑着计算机的正常运行。
系统软件是计算机运行的基础,它负责管理硬件资源,并为其他软件提供支持。常见的系统软件包括操作系统、语言处理系统、数据库管理系统等。其中,操作系统是最关键的部分,它就像是计算机的大脑,负责控制和协调所有硬件设备的工作,同时为用户提供一个操作界面。例如,Windows、macOS、Linux等都是常见的操作系统。
除了操作系统之外,语言处理系统也是系统软件的重要组成部分。这类软件主要用于将程序员编写的高级语言代码转换成计算机能够识别的机器语言。例如,C语言编译器、Java虚拟机等都属于这一类。此外,数据库管理系统(如MySQL、Oracle)也属于系统软件,它们用于存储、管理和检索数据,是许多应用程序的基础。
接下来是应用软件,这类软件是专门为满足特定需求而设计的。比如办公软件(如Microsoft Office)、图形设计软件(如Photoshop)、游戏软件、通信工具(如微信、QQ)等,都是应用软件的典型代表。应用软件直接面向用户,帮助人们完成各种具体的任务,提高工作效率和生活质量。
值得一提的是,随着技术的发展,现在还出现了一些新型的软件系统,比如嵌入式软件、云服务软件、人工智能软件等。这些软件在不同的应用场景中发挥着越来越重要的作用。例如,智能手机中的操作系统就是一种嵌入式软件,而云计算平台则依赖于大量的后台软件来实现数据存储和计算功能。
总的来说,计算机的软件系统是一个庞大而复杂的体系,它由多个层次和类型的软件组成,共同保障了计算机的稳定运行和高效使用。无论是普通用户还是专业技术人员,了解软件系统的结构和功能,都有助于更好地利用计算机资源,提升工作效率。
因此,在学习和使用计算机的过程中,我们不仅要关注硬件设备的性能,更要重视软件系统的配置和优化,这样才能充分发挥计算机的潜力,满足日益增长的信息化需求。